I sample the Watchdog counter periodically (e.g., each 1 msec) to verify validity of Watchdog.
The Watchdog counter must be reset (CySysWdtResetCounters) periodically (e.g., each 1000 msec) to prevent interrupt or PSoC reset.
The Watchdog counter remains 0 after the first CySysWdtResetCounters for about 1000 times (seems till the second reset counter) and after it counts normal.
Has anyone seen this phenomenon?

I’m using the CY8CKIT-148 (PSoC CY8C4147AZI-S475) and I’m trying to get FW update working without using the DFU library. I’m mimicking how the mtb-example-psoc4-dfu-basic sample (here: https://github.com/Infineon/mtb-example-psoc4-dfu-basic) which works. The only difference is I’m not using the DFU protocol. Downloading the app works, I’m using a SHA256 hash to verify image written to flash. However, when I reset the system after setting the app number in ram common, the app doesn’t start the bootloader starts.
A couple of questions:
1) How does the processor know where APP 1 begins in flash? I know there’s DFU meta data at the end of flash (0x0001FA00) which does contain this information, but does the processor use this information?
2) When using the Device Firmware Update Host Tool 2.0 to load a .cyacd2 file, the app starting address and len is identified by @APP_INFO line. I’m assuming this is written to the flash meta data. Is this correct?
